Public Exploits Released for Four Linux Kernel Flaws That Enable Local Root
A security researcher has released working exploit code for four Linux kernel flaws that each let a local user gain root, the highest level of access on a machine. New WordPress Click2Shell Flaw Forces Theme Installs, Can Chain to Code Execution
WordPress today released patches to fix a new set of vulnerabilities in its core software, one of which could allow a crafted web link, opened by a logged-in administrator, to install a theme from the official WordPress.org directory without anyone clicking Install.
